Open Bug 172162 Opened 22 years ago Updated 2 years ago

Scrolling garbles on-screen fonts

Categories

(Core :: Web Painting, defect)

x86
Linux
defect

Tracking

()

People

(Reporter: garym, Unassigned)

References

(Blocks 1 open bug)

Details

Attachments

(8 files)

I will attach a screenshot, but what happens is the line of text at the bottom
of the window, when the window is scrolled up, gets munged illegibly.
note: this is on a Gnome2 Linux Mandrake 9.0 system running the Sawfish window
manager.
Tried to verify this, but works for me with Mozilla 1.2b build 2002101612 on
Mandrake Linux 9.0 with Gnome 2
It's better, but still there.  I can duplicate the effect by lining any line of
text along the bottom of the window such that the edge of the pane cuts the
text in the middle (like at strikeout height) and then quicky moving the
scrollbar to move that bottom line up.

Now here's a clue: with this build, it only happens with the sans-serif font 
adobe-helvetica-iso8859-1 or B7H luxi-sans ... at least I believe this is what
I see on http://www.teledyn.com/mt/ ... I am unable to duplicate the bug with
the fonts used in the bugzilla bug-entry page.
Attached image Another example
This is not nearly as drastic.	Here, it looks like a few pixels are chopped
from the letters, and the letters are pushed back together.  This happens after
scrolling, when a line of text is partially on- and partially off-screen.
Hi.
Screenshots looks quite familiar for me. I have the same problem with SuSE 8,
XFree 4.2.0 and Icewm. For me, the problem gets worse when using Freetype-Fonts.
But it also exist with "normal" X Fonts.

Felix
Same problem here, using Solaris, XFree3, Moz1.2.1, fvwm2. Lines from fonts are
chopped, happens very often when using true type fonts with small font sizes,
but also happens with other/bigger fonts. Characters get redrawn correctly when
I mark the text with the mouse.
Probably DUP of bug 171282
Status: UNCONFIRMED → NEW
Ever confirmed: true
reporter (Gary Lawrence Murphy), is this dupe of bug 87738?
from what I can understand of bug 87738 in it's own comment thread, no, I don't
think this is the same bug; this one was caused only by scrolling (although I
didn't try highlighting the text to see if that fixes it)

I have upgraded to Mandrake 9.1 using the XFree86 4.3.0 binary for the i810
Intel graphics and Mozilla 1.3, and this current bug (172162), if it does still
exist, is not so easy to reproduce.  In general, I find this release of Mandrake
much improved in the font department and my guess is that this bug was really a
bug in the XFree86 that something specific about the way Mozilla 1.2 wrote these
fonts tripped on this display bug.  That's just a guess.
Attached image Win illustration #1
Attached image Win illustration #2
Attached image Win illustration #3
I'm getting similar but slightly different behaviour with Windows 2000.

I've attached some examples...
I am seeing this with Mozilla/5.0 (X11; U; Linux i686; en-US; rv:1.4b)
Gecko/20030516 Mozilla Firebird/0.6

Running RH9.0.

am creating an attachment
Bug confirmed on Windows 2000 using latest video drivers (NVIDIA v4.4.0.3 for a
Quadro2 Pro) and SP4.

I've have not seen the font corruption occur upon initial drawing of a page,
only after scrolling. If the garbled text is highlighted with the mouse or with
a Ctrl-A then it is redrawn correctly.

I'll add more info if I find anything else.
The characters get also redrawn correctly when I mark the location bar with CTRL+l. 

The problem completely disappeared when I set the display resolution from
"System Setting" to "96dpi" and restart.
Seems like the dupes are starting to pile up for this:

bug 217313 and bug 217825 might also be duplicates
->Layout.
Assignee: asa → font
Component: Browser-General → Layout: Fonts and Text
QA Contact: asa → ian
.
Assignee: font → roc
Component: Layout: Fonts and Text → Layout: View Rendering
Blocks: 134942
I am seing this too with FireFox 1.0 (Linux/Suse9.1/KDE3.3.1).

In an attempt to put things together, I am listing here bug reports that seem
related to me. Sorry for not doing more analysis (and reading all the comments
of all bugs listed here) or for the bugspam but I really think this linking
might be useful. Please note that this bug is listed too (as I put the same in
different bugs).

bug 172162 Linux
bug 174977 All (was Solaris)
bug 199840 Linux
bug 211704 Linux
bug 215759 Linux
bug 217336 Linux
bug 217825 All (was Linux)
bug 228808 MacOS X
bug 248799 Linux

I built this list by searching for scroll and font in the comments from newest
to oldest going up to the first one of this list (feel free to search further)
and I might have missed some.

I put the OS as it seems there is a link between them: is it due to the usage of
a common deployed library, a bug in an OS' library, ...?
This is a very old bug and I am trying to repro/confirm, but there are no steps. Any url that displays the issue??
QA Contact: ian → layout.view-rendering
Component: Layout: View Rendering → Layout: Web Painting
Severity: minor → S4
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: